Choosing Shrubs for Sun and Shade
When selecting shrubs for your garden, it's crucial to think about both the sunlight exposure of the location and your personal taste. Well-lit gardens offer a range of options, from vibrant flowering shrubs like hydrangeas to evergreen choices such as boxwoods and yews. On the other hand, shady gardens require vegetation that can flourish in low light, like hostas, ferns, or viburnums.
- In order to enhance the beauty and vitality of your garden, thoughtfully choose shrubs that are well-suited to their surroundings.
Exploring the needs of different shrub varieties will help you design a thriving garden that prosperes year-round.
Creating Layered Landscapes with Perennials, Shrubs, and Ferns
Crafting a layered landscape brimming with color involves strategically integrating diverse plant options. Perennials provide vibrant blooms tree nursery throughout the season, while shrubs offer structure and seasonal appeal. Incorporating ferns adds a touch of sophistication with their delicate foliage, creating a harmonious ensemble that captivates the senses.
- Begin by envisioning your ideal landscape scheme. Consider the size of your space and the degree of sunlight it receives.
- Locate taller shrubs at the rear to establish a visual foundation, gradually lowering in height as you move towards the fore.
- Layer perennials with varying bloom times to ensure continuous appeal throughout the growing season. Ferns thrive in dappled areas, adding a touch of intrigue to your landscape.
Periodically watering and supplementation will ensure the health and vibrancy of your layered landscape. Enjoy the wonder of a meticulously crafted outdoor haven that reflects your personal style and enhances the aesthetic value of your home.
Understanding Tree Care for Optimal Growth
Achieving optimal growth for your trees requires a thorough understanding of their individual needs. This encompasses consistent inspection of signs of disease or damage, proper watering techniques, and ideal pruning methods. By applying these best practices, you can promote the health, sturdiness, and longevity of your plants. A thriving tree is not only a asset of beauty but also contributes vital benefits to the environment.
- Consider factors like soil texture, sunlight exposure, and climate when selecting trees appropriate for your location.
- Deliver consistent watering, especially during periods of low rainfall.
- Shape trees periodically to eliminate dead or diseased branches and encourage healthy growth.
